## Changed defaults

Heads up: the Ledgerline tax-rate lookup cache now defaults to a 15-minute TTL instead of 24 hours. Turns out rates in the Veldt County sandbox were going stale mid-demo, which was embarrassing. Eviction is now LRU rather than FIFO, and the cache warms on boot. If you're reviewing, check that nothing hardcodes the old TTL. The new defaults land as follows.

deployment values, bajop-taweg:
holwyn:
  log_level: debug
  metrics_host: metrics.holwyn.zemvarsys.internal
  pool_size: 32

## Changelog — Catalog cache defaults changed

As of release 12.4, the Mercantia catalog service no longer invalidates cache entries on every SKU write. Invalidation now batches on a short interval, which cut origin load by roughly a third in staging without observable staleness complaints. Please review dashboards after rollout. The new defaults shipped are as follows.

config for bahof-tahaf:
WENDOR_LOG_LEVEL=debug
WENDOR_METRICS_HOST=metrics.wendor.lumiclabs.internal
WENDOR_POOL_SIZE=4

**Interview Room Access — Marrowgate Office.** Room 1.14 is the secure interview room. Candidates wait in reception; do not bring them through the open-plan area. Book the room via the scheduler before your slot. The door uses a keypad, not badge tap. New starters conducting interviews should use the shared access code listed below.

turnstile pass: bdg-YEOZLM-79341408

Subject: SDK parity status for weekly sync

Quick update ahead of the sync: the Thornpike Swift SDK is now at parity with the Kotlin SDK for all batching and offline-queue features. Remaining gap is streaming compression, targeted for next sprint. Docs are updated; samples lag by a week. Please hold cross-platform release notes until compression lands. The parity-verified build is listed below.

session token of kagup-hahaf = htk3_2b8